French period
In northern European and German historiography, the French period (French: Période française, German: Franzosenzeit, Dutch: Franse tijd, Luxembourgish: Fransousenzäit) was a late 19th-century term for the era between 1794 and 1815, during which most of Northern Europe was directly under French rule or within the French sphere of influence. It is often confused with Napoleon I's rule, although, in the states west of the river Rhine, it began with their occupation by troops of the French Revolutionary Army in 1794. However, in some parts of Germany it lasted roughly from 1804 to 1813 or (used in a stricter sense) from the dissolution of the Holy Roman Empire in 1806 to the Battle of Leipzig in 1813.
